Commit the remaining part of PR14914:
Alot of the code in sys/kern directly accesses the *Q_HEAD and *Q_ENTRY structures for list operations. This patch makes all list operations in sys/kern use the queue(3) macros, rather than directly accessing the *Q_{HEAD,ENTRY} structures. Reviewed by: phk Submitted by: Jake Burkholder <jake@checker.org> PR: 14914
